Mailbox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Mailbox replacement services involve removing an existing mailbox and installing a new one to enhance curb appeal, improve security, or meet updated postal regulations. These projects can include replacing traditional mailboxes, upgrading to more durable or decorative styles, or installing new posts and supports. Homeowners often seek mailbox replacement when their current mailbox is damaged, outdated, or no longer complies with local standards, ensuring reliable mail delivery and a polished exterior appearance.
Before requesting mailbox replacement, property owners typically want to understand the available options for mailbox styles, materials, and installation requirements. It’s also helpful to consider the placement of the new mailbox in relation to property lines and roadways, as well as any local regulations or neighborhood guidelines that may influence the choice and positioning. Clarifying these details can ensure the new mailbox meets both functional needs and aesthetic preferences.

Mailbox Replacement Questions
What types of mailbox replacements are available? Mailbox replacements can include standard, decorative, or security-focused models to suit different property styles and needs.
How do I know if my mailbox needs replacing? Signs include damage from weather or accidents, rust, or if the mailbox no longer functions properly for receiving mail.
Are there different materials for mailbox replacements? Yes, options include metal, plastic, wood, and composite materials,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
What should property owners consider when replacing a mailbox? Consider the mailbox style, placement, and local regulations to ensure proper installation and compliance.
